The Cove Eleuthera to Host Exclusive Michelin-Starred Culinary Weekend
- 11 hours ago
- 1 min read
The Cove Eleuthera has announced a rare collaborative culinary weekend, bringing together two of the world’s most celebrated chefs to the Bahamas. From July 23–25, 2026, the resort will host Mark Lundgaard, head chef of the two-Michelin-starred Kong Hans Kælder in Copenhagen, and Nathan Rich, culinary director of the renowned Twin Farms in Vermont.

The weekend is designed to highlight the vibrant, ocean-driven flavors of Eleuthera, utilizing local ingredients such as freshly caught snapper, conch, and spiny lobster. The experience begins the week prior at Twin Farms in Vermont, where guests can enjoy an intimate dining experience inspired by the estate’s gardens before heading to the Bahamas for the main event.

Program Highlights:
Conch Diving with the Chefs: An immersive afternoon where guests can join Chef Lundgaard and Chef Rich to experience the traditional Bahamian art of conch diving.
Sushi Masterclass: A deep dive into the art of sushi-making at the resort’s Freedom Restaurant & Sushi Bar.
Collaborative Grand Dinner: A final multi-course tasting menu showcasing the combined technical precision and local island inspiration of both chefs.
